What does this qualification cover?

This official NCFE CACHE Level 1 qualification gives you a grounded introduction to working in Health, Social Care, and Children's & Young People's settings. You'll explore the roles, responsibilities, and values that shape these sectors — from core principles and health & safety to effective teamwork.

Study format: Online and self-paced, with a dedicated personal tutor and monthly check-ins to keep you on track.

Duration: 6 months

Entry requirements: No prior experience needed. A good standard of written English is required (B1 level CEFR or equivalent).
